Abstract |
|
In the present of technological development, medical imaging plays an important role in many applications of medical diagnosis and therapy. This requires more accurate images with much more details and information for correct medical diagnosis and therapy. Medical image fusion is one of the solutions for obtaining both high spatial and high spectral information in a single image. Multimodal medical image fusion provides a remarkable improvement in the fused image quality. This paper covers the following items, the basic definition of the image fusion process, applications, advantages, and disadvantages of fusion procedures. Through this, a hybrid imaging combinations are suggested for better Image visualization for different human organs. This paper ends with some novel trends in the medical image fusion topic. |
